Transaction c5965072476a59f40968bec30031a0d475f4200c074afe8050e73eb8b33c5d89
1 Input
1 Output
-
c5965072476a59f40968bec30031a0d475f4200c074afe8050e73eb8b33c5d89:0
- value
- 685867
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acf07660550cc8834d926655e24a22994ae43dc2 OP_EQUAL
- address
- 3HTSDAD1CtGLnarvTp8vc9P38xVDQMPgpw